I have booked online a small car from Hertz. Anyone have experience with Hertz rental at the Flamingo Airport in Bonaire? I have also read some reports that a car may not be suitable when on tour in the National Park. Is this so? We are not diving but will be windsurfing and snorkeling, so I figured wouldn't need a truck.
|
By George Blanchard (Experienced BonaireTalker - Post #319) on Wednesday, February 20, 2008 - 1:12 pm: |
Jason, we just rented from Hertz and were very pleased. If you are a member of AAA they will honor the discount. You will only need a truck if you want to go to the park. Otherwise, a car is adequate for all of your needs.

By Andy & Dave Bartlett (Experienced BonaireTalker - Post #973) on Thursday, March 27, 2008 - 5:19 am: |
you will need a truck or other type vehicle. Jeep would do. Most of the vehicle rental places will tell you up front that you can't take a car into the park because of clearance and rough roads. The dive trucks are 4 door with 5 passenger capacity.
